Transaction d958447e35a8f28d2a1eb6717f29e084bd5379f9e9b558bc61484ee3a8bcd5ed

200 Input
1 Outputs
  • d958447e35a8f28d2a1eb6717f29e084bd5379f9e9b558bc61484ee3a8bcd5ed:0
  • value  1704610
    address  33C4DV8U21SswJb8nwZp353cs2gKvg4u9K